The SHC is an innovative concept that is more than a “hospital.” It is built in a campus environment and includes inpatient, outpatient, and wellness services, as well as prevention and public health education and learning opportunities for community members. The campus also includes wellness facilities with partners such as a YMCA, as well as retail and commercial partnerships. The hospital adheres to four key pillars of service: Collaborative Practice, Wellness, Patient and Family Centered Care and Innovation. These pillars are the key philosophical principles used in the development and service of all care to patients and families at SHC. This position provides administrative and clinical operations support to the Manager and Unit Manager with regard to the coordination of all staff related activities within the unit/service area(s). This position liaises with multiple business areas within the zone including Calgary Zone Staff Scheduling Services, Human Resources, Position Management, Business Advisory Services, Rotation Management and the HR Contact Centre. The Liaison is responsible for ensuring that the business of staffing and scheduling the unit/area operates effectively and efficiently which in turn supports the manager(s) in providing quality patient care. The Liaison also provides leadership and support for RN, LPNs, Unit Clerks, Booking Clerks, Service Workers, Therapy Aides, and Health Care Aides and participates in providing and/or organizing the administrative, business and operational orientation and ongoing training for those positions.
